Oi Waldemar! Beleza? Muito obrigado por participar mais uma vez aqui nos comentários. Fico contente em saber que meus vídeos estão ajudando. Valeu pela força, um abraço!
Oi Gustavo! Beleza? Obrigado pelo feedback. Quanto ao logger, eu já fiz um video sobre isso. Dê uma olhada e me fale o que você acha: ruclips.net/video/dPBBWiEhm3A/видео.html
Conteúdo muito top Fernando. Supondo que eu perca o PC que roda o node-red, teria uma forma de deixar um backup com todas essas configurações definidas? Não tendo assim todo esse trabalho novamente. Um grande abraço e SUCESSO!!!
Oi José Carlos! Muito obrigado pelo seu feedback. Isso me incentiva a continuar produzindo conteúdo para vocês. “Ocultar o IP” ficou um pouco vago para mim. Digo isso porqueo assunto entra na seara de infraestrutura de redes, e aí, a conversa pode ir bem longe. A princípio, se você quer estar em uma rede e não quer ser encontrado, a não ser, por certos computadores, você consegue resolver isso com um bom firewall. No Linux o IP Tables, que é o mais básico, já resolve a questão limitando hosts e portas que serão permitidas na comunicação. Agora, se você não quer que a pessoa com quem você compartilhou a rota “/ui” do Node-RED saiba o seu IP, você pode resolver isso com um proxy reverso NGINX, VPN (OpenVPN), ou um serviço de tunelamento como o Cloudflare Tunnel, que inclusive, possui um tier free. A escolha daquilo a ser feito depende muito dos detalhes técnicos dos seus objetivos, cenário da rede, detalhes de segurança a ser considerados, e resultados esperados. Espero que isso te indique um caminho, qualquer coisa, mande mais perguntas!
Parabéns Fernando. Só uma dúvida: no seu exemplo vc usou a porta 80. Em um teste que fiz usei a porta 1881. Assim o endereço para acessar a minha dashboard, na raiz, ficou Hostname:1881/. Nesse caso existe uma forma de ocultar a porta 1881, ou seja, meu endereço ficaria Hostname/?
Oi Cristiano! Muito obrigado! Respondendo sua pergunta, por padrão os browsers “preenchem” por você a porta 80 quando você acessa por http, assim como assumem por padrão que quando você utiliza https utilizará a porta 443, ou 21 para FTP, etc... Para fazer o que você quer, você vai precisar de um proxy reverso, que fará o trabalho de receber requisições http dos seus usuários para seuservidor.com ou seuservidor.local e redirecionar para seunodered:1881. Recomendo Nginx para fazer isso.
Oi Javan! Beleza? Que bom te ver de volta por aqui! Vou fazer a parte dois desse vídeo só com as perguntas de vocês, meus inscritos. Adiantando o assunto para você, vá no mesmo arquivo "settinngs.js" e na seção "editorTheme: {" inclua essa subseção aqui: login: { image: "C://CAMINHO//logo.png" }, O seu logo deverá ter 256 x 256 pixels.
Souza, seja muito bem-vindo! É possível também customizar também o editor, aliás, boa ideia para um vídeo. Mas para utilizar o tema "dark" é fácil. Primeiro, instale uma coleção de temas utilizando o comando "npm install @node-red-contrib-themes/theme-collection". Depois, no mesmo arquivo "settings.js" você pode remover o comentário ("//") de uma seção chamada "theme" e coloque assim: theme: "dark", Reinicie o Node-RED, você terá ele com o fundo escuro. Farei depois um video sobre isso. Dê um feedback aqui se deu certo ou não... Um abraço!
@@souza2145 Existem outros temas na mesma coleção, você pode tentar: aurora, cobalt2, dark, dracula, espresso-libre, midnight-red, monoindustrial, monokai, oceanic-next, oled, solarized-dark, solarized-light, tokyo-night, zenburn
olá, excelente vídeo . gostaria de saber como posso fazer o dashboard ser acessado com o HTTPS, ou seja com certificado SSl? existe alguma maneira free?
Olá, bem-vindos ao canal! Obrigado pelo feedback! O que você quer é perfeitamente possível, free, porém um pouco trabalhoso, e será tema de um vídeo que farei em breve.
Oi Antônio! Seja bem-vindo! Você gostaria de proteger o settings.js do que e de quem? O que te preocupa exatamente? Pela instalação padrão do Node-RED, esse arquivo fica dentro da pasta do perfil do seu usuário. A princípio, considerando que você use Windows 10, e que as configurações de compartilhamento, segurança e permissões estejam dentro do padrão, apenas você mesmo, ou um administrador, poderiam ter acesso a esse arquivo.
@@NeoCognitiva Bom dia, obrigado pela resposta. Tenho o Nodered a correr num computador partilhado, todos entram com o mesmo utilizador. Gostava de saber se há algum mecanismo, do lado do Nodered, para proteger o settings.js. Obrigado e continua com o ótimo trabalho. (Em português de Portugal, humidade tem ‘h’….)
Oi Antônio! Apesar de não parecer, além de brasileiro eu sou português também, tenho dupla cidadania e sempre fico feliz quando encontro portugueses aqui no canal. Agradeço pelo seu elogio e fico feliz em interagir com a minha audiência. Respondendo a sua questão, imagino que esse computador de uso comum é Windows. Partindo dessa premissa, de fato, qualquer pessoa terá as mesmas permissões suas e poderá alterar o arquivo. Porém, pensei aqui em duas coisas que você pode fazer: primeira, iniciar o Node-RED com o comando “node-red -s c:\pasta_secreta\meuarquivosecreto.js”, no qual, esse “meuarquivosecreto.js” é uma cópia do settings.js que você quer preservar e usar. A segunda ideia que eu te dou é a seguinte: Se você apagar o arquivo “settings.js”, quando você executar o Node-RED novamente, ele irá criar um novo para você, com as configurações padrão. Esse padrão é baseado em um template que fica muito bem guardado, por padrão, em “C:\Users\seu_usuário\AppData\Roaming pm ode_modules ode-red. Você é livre para alterar esse arquivo, e toda vez que você excluir um arquivo settings.js, ou iniciar uma nova instância, ela virá com as configurações que você deixou nesse template. Espero que isso te ajude. Se puder me dar um feedback, fico muito grato. Um grande abraço para você!
Confira a *continuação* desse *vídeo* em ruclips.net/video/8IAcSyfmgcg/видео.html
Caro Fernando, parabéns pelo conteúdo!
Valeu, Marcelo! Muito obrigado pela sua inscrição e por participar aqui nos comentários. Um abraço!
seu conteúdo é diferenciado me esta me bastante a entender melhor o node red
Oi Waldemar! Beleza? Muito obrigado por participar mais uma vez aqui nos comentários. Fico contente em saber que meus vídeos estão ajudando. Valeu pela força, um abraço!
Muito bom. Aprendi muito
Oi Edmilson! Fico muito feliz em saber que meu vídeo te ajudou de alguma forma. Um abraço!
Obrigado! Sempre dicas úteis em node-red!
Olá, Gustavo! Eu fico feliz em saber que meu video foi útil pra você. Um abraço!
Ótimo!
Obrigado João Paulo! Valeu pelo incentivo! Um abraço!
Voce é fera parabéns!!
Fala aí, Markz! Beleza? Eu fico muito contente em ver meus inscritos por aqui. Muito obrigado pela força e incentivo. Um abração!
Muito bom Fernando, conteúdo excelente! Poderia fazer um video mostrando como criar um data logger aquisitando dados do node red em Excel.
Oi Gustavo! Beleza? Obrigado pelo feedback. Quanto ao logger, eu já fiz um video sobre isso. Dê uma olhada e me fale o que você acha: ruclips.net/video/dPBBWiEhm3A/видео.html
Show!
Valeu, Ricardo! Muito bom te ver por aqui. Um abração!
Conteúdo muito top Fernando.
Supondo que eu perca o PC que roda o node-red, teria uma forma de deixar um backup com todas essas configurações definidas?
Não tendo assim todo esse trabalho novamente. Um grande abraço e SUCESSO!!!
Oi Edison! Valeu pelo comentário!! !Você pode fazer o backup do 'settings.js" e dos outros arquivos que eu mostro...
Muito bom
Valeu! Obrigado!
Parabéns Fernando! Excelente o conteúdo do vídeo.
Uma pergunta: Consigo ocultar meu IP, caso eu partilhe com alguém o acesso ao ui do node red ?
Oi José Carlos! Muito obrigado pelo seu feedback. Isso me incentiva a continuar produzindo conteúdo para vocês. “Ocultar o IP” ficou um pouco vago para mim. Digo isso porqueo assunto entra na seara de infraestrutura de redes, e aí, a conversa pode ir bem longe. A princípio, se você quer estar em uma rede e não quer ser encontrado, a não ser, por certos computadores, você consegue resolver isso com um bom firewall. No Linux o IP Tables, que é o mais básico, já resolve a questão limitando hosts e portas que serão permitidas na comunicação. Agora, se você não quer que a pessoa com quem você compartilhou a rota “/ui” do Node-RED saiba o seu IP, você pode resolver isso com um proxy reverso NGINX, VPN (OpenVPN), ou um serviço de tunelamento como o Cloudflare Tunnel, que inclusive, possui um tier free. A escolha daquilo a ser feito depende muito dos detalhes técnicos dos seus objetivos, cenário da rede, detalhes de segurança a ser considerados, e resultados esperados. Espero que isso te indique um caminho, qualquer coisa, mande mais perguntas!
Parabéns Fernando. Só uma dúvida: no seu exemplo vc usou a porta 80. Em um teste que fiz usei a porta 1881. Assim o endereço para acessar a minha dashboard, na raiz, ficou Hostname:1881/. Nesse caso existe uma forma de ocultar a porta 1881, ou seja, meu endereço ficaria Hostname/?
Oi Cristiano! Muito obrigado! Respondendo sua pergunta, por padrão os browsers “preenchem” por você a porta 80 quando você acessa por http, assim como assumem por padrão que quando você utiliza https utilizará a porta 443, ou 21 para FTP, etc... Para fazer o que você quer, você vai precisar de um proxy reverso, que fará o trabalho de receber requisições http dos seus usuários para seuservidor.com ou seuservidor.local e redirecionar para seunodered:1881. Recomendo Nginx para fazer isso.
Merece 200 mil likes 🎉🎉🎉🎉
Como alterar a logo do editor, aquela que agente coloca senha?
Oi Javan! Beleza? Que bom te ver de volta por aqui! Vou fazer a parte dois desse vídeo só com as perguntas de vocês, meus inscritos. Adiantando o assunto para você, vá no mesmo arquivo "settinngs.js" e na seção "editorTheme: {" inclua essa subseção aqui:
login: {
image: "C://CAMINHO//logo.png"
},
O seu logo deverá ter 256 x 256 pixels.
Otimo video muito bom.
Deixa tirar um duvida como eu consigo mudar o meu aparência do meu node red pra dark?
Souza, seja muito bem-vindo! É possível também customizar também o editor, aliás, boa ideia para um vídeo. Mas para utilizar o tema "dark" é fácil. Primeiro, instale uma coleção de temas utilizando o comando "npm install @node-red-contrib-themes/theme-collection". Depois, no mesmo arquivo "settings.js" você pode remover o comentário ("//") de uma seção chamada "theme" e coloque assim: theme: "dark",
Reinicie o Node-RED, você terá ele com o fundo escuro. Farei depois um video sobre isso. Dê um feedback aqui se deu certo ou não... Um abraço!
@@NeoCognitiva show vo tenta no final do dia
@@souza2145 Existem outros temas na mesma coleção, você pode tentar: aurora, cobalt2, dark, dracula, espresso-libre, midnight-red, monoindustrial, monokai, oceanic-next, oled, solarized-dark, solarized-light, tokyo-night, zenburn
@@NeoCognitiva isso se faz no mesmo.esquema muda o nome.la.dentro.do.arquivo js.
@@souza2145 Sim, isso mesmo. Você pode tentar cada um desses nomes no lugar de "dark" lá em theme: "dark", do settings.js
olá, excelente vídeo . gostaria de saber como posso fazer o dashboard ser acessado com o HTTPS, ou seja com certificado SSl? existe alguma maneira free?
Olá, bem-vindos ao canal! Obrigado pelo feedback! O que você quer é perfeitamente possível, free, porém um pouco trabalhoso, e será tema de um vídeo que farei em breve.
@@NeoCognitiva Perfeito. Ótimo trabalho com o Canal. conta comigo para divulgação
@@MetaSorrisos Muito obrigado! A divulgação me ajuda muito. Valeu pelo feedback. Isso me incentiva a continuar produzindo esse conteúdo. Um abraço!
Parabéns mais uma vez.obrigado por compartilhar conhecimento!!
@@maurosergio3092 Muito obrigado, Mauro! Um grande abraço!
É possível proteger o settings.js?
Oi Antônio! Seja bem-vindo! Você gostaria de proteger o settings.js do que e de quem? O que te preocupa exatamente? Pela instalação padrão do Node-RED, esse arquivo fica dentro da pasta do perfil do seu usuário. A princípio, considerando que você use Windows 10, e que as configurações de compartilhamento, segurança e permissões estejam dentro do padrão, apenas você mesmo, ou um administrador, poderiam ter acesso a esse arquivo.
@@NeoCognitiva
Bom dia, obrigado pela resposta. Tenho o Nodered a correr num computador partilhado, todos entram com o mesmo utilizador. Gostava de saber se há algum mecanismo, do lado do Nodered, para proteger o settings.js. Obrigado e continua com o ótimo trabalho. (Em português de Portugal, humidade tem ‘h’….)
Oi Antônio! Apesar de não parecer, além de brasileiro eu sou português também, tenho dupla cidadania e sempre fico feliz quando encontro portugueses aqui no canal. Agradeço pelo seu elogio e fico feliz em interagir com a minha audiência. Respondendo a sua questão, imagino que esse computador de uso comum é Windows. Partindo dessa premissa, de fato, qualquer pessoa terá as mesmas permissões suas e poderá alterar o arquivo. Porém, pensei aqui em duas coisas que você pode fazer: primeira, iniciar o Node-RED com o comando “node-red -s c:\pasta_secreta\meuarquivosecreto.js”, no qual, esse “meuarquivosecreto.js” é uma cópia do settings.js que você quer preservar e usar. A segunda ideia que eu te dou é a seguinte: Se você apagar o arquivo “settings.js”, quando você executar o Node-RED novamente, ele irá criar um novo para você, com as configurações padrão. Esse padrão é baseado em um template que fica muito bem guardado, por padrão, em “C:\Users\seu_usuário\AppData\Roaming
pm
ode_modules
ode-red. Você é livre para alterar esse arquivo, e toda vez que você excluir um arquivo settings.js, ou iniciar uma nova instância, ela virá com as configurações que você deixou nesse template. Espero que isso te ajude. Se puder me dar um feedback, fico muito grato. Um grande abraço para você!